Chile unemployment rate rises to 9.5% in latest quarterly report

Chile's unemployment rate hit 9.5% for the May-July quarter, with analysts noting a widening disparity between native and foreign-born worker outcomes. The trend is attributed to shifting migration patterns, specifically the departure of Venezuelan nationals, which is altering labor market composition and domestic employment metrics.
